Künstliche Intelligenz (KI) wird jedes Jahr immer beliebter. Es fand Anwendung in verschiedenen Bereichen, einschließlich der Medizin, der Autoindustrie und des Finanzsektors. Eine der aufregendsten Anwendungen der künstlichen Intelligenz ist ihre Fähigkeit, Kunst zu schaffen, einschließlich Malerei, Musik und Literatur.
Die Schaffung künstlicher Intelligenz eines Künstlers ist eine schwierige Aufgabe, die eine Kombination aus technischen Fähigkeiten, einem künstlichen neuronalen Netzwerk und dem Mut erfordert, neue Ideenhorizonte zu kennen. Das Hauptprinzip bei der Entwicklung eines KI-Künstlers ist seine Fähigkeit, aus einer großen Menge an Daten zu lernen und einzigartige und originelle Kunstwerke zu erstellen.
Ein paar wichtige Schritte sind erforderlich, um die künstliche Intelligenz eines Künstlers zu entwickeln. Zuerst müssen Sie den Zweck des Projekts definieren und eine Reihe von Trainingsdaten erstellen, die aus Bildern, Musikstücken oder Textmaterial bestehen.
Dann müssen Sie ein neuronales Netzwerkmodell auswählen und trainieren. In diesem Stadium ist es besonders wichtig, die Architektur eines künstlichen neuronalen Netzwerks zu definieren und seine Parameter korrekt zu konfigurieren. Es ist wichtig, sich daran zu erinnern, dass die Ausbildung eines KI-Künstlers eine große Menge an Rechenressourcen und Zeit erfordert. Aber Geduld und Ausdauer werden sich im Endergebnis mehr als auszahlen.
Was ist künstliche Intelligenz
Das Hauptziel der künstlichen Intelligenz besteht darin, menschliches Denken zu simulieren und nachzuahmen. Dazu nutzt die KI Technologien wie maschinelles Lernen, neuronale Netze, Verarbeitung natürlicher Sprache, Mustererkennung und andere.
Im Bereich der künstlichen Intelligenz gibt es zwei Arten von Systemen: schwache KI und starke KI. Schwache KI wird verwendet, um bestimmte Aufgaben zu lösen, und es fehlt an Selbstbewusstsein. Eine starke KI ist ein System, das bewusst denken und sich selbst lernen kann.
Beispiele für künstliche Intelligenz:
Schritt 1: Ziel definieren
Zum Beispiel könnte das Ziel darin bestehen, einen Algorithmus zu erstellen, der in der Lage ist, neue künstliche Kunstwerke in einem bestimmten Stil zu erzeugen, sowohl klassisch als auch modern. Dazu ist es notwendig, bereits vorhandene Kunstwerke zu untersuchen und die Besonderheiten jedes Stils zu bestimmen.
Eine andere Variante des Ziels könnte die Entwicklung eines Algorithmus sein, der die emotionalen Zustände einer Kunst erkennen kann, z. B. die Bestimmung, ob ein Werk glücklich, traurig oder irritierend ist. Dazu können Sie Methoden verwenden, um die Tonalität zu analysieren und Emotionen in Text und Bildern zu erkennen.
Ein mögliches Ziel könnte auch sein, einen Algorithmus zu erstellen, der neue Ideen für Kunstwerke generieren kann. Dazu können Sie Methoden zum Generieren von Text und Bildern basierend auf bereits vorhandenen Vorlagen und Regeln verwenden.
Es ist wichtig, das Projektziel zu Beginn zu definieren, um klare Anweisungen für die nächsten Entwicklungsschritte der künstlichen Intelligenz des Künstlers zu erhalten.
Definieren eines Zeichnungsstils
Sie können maschinelle Lernalgorithmen verwenden, die auf der Analyse einer großen Anzahl von Kunstwerken verschiedener Künstler basieren, um den Zeichenstil zu bestimmen. Algorithmen können automatisch Eigenschaften von Bildern wie Texturen und Konturen extrahieren und sie mit Mustern bekannter Zeichenstile vergleichen.
| Schritte zum Definieren eines Zeichnungsstils: |
|---|
| 1. Datenerfassung und -vorbereitung: Es ist notwendig, eine Sammlung von Bildern verschiedener Künstler und verschiedener Kunstperioden zu sammeln. Die Bilder müssen dann normalisiert und in ein handliches Format konvertiert werden. |
| 2. Merkmale extrahieren: mithilfe von Computer Vision-Algorithmen können Bilder in Pixelmatrizen umgewandelt und Eigenschaften wie Texturen und Konturen hervorgehoben werden. |
| 3. Modelltraining: Mithilfe der extrahierten Merkmale können Sie ein maschinelles Lernmodell basierend auf Klassifizierungs- oder Clusteralgorithmen trainieren. Das Modell sucht nach ähnlichen Merkmalen in den Bildern und vergleicht sie mit bestimmten Zeichenstilen. |
| 4. Modellvalidierung: Nach dem Training muss das Modell an einem unabhängigen Datensatz getestet werden, um seine Genauigkeit und Wirksamkeit zu beurteilen. Das Modell kann bei Bedarf nachgerüstet oder neu konfiguriert werden. |
| 5. Anwendung des Modells: Ein geschultes Modell kann verwendet werden, um einen Zeichnungsstil zu definieren. Basierend auf dem Eingabebild klassifiziert das Modell es nach einem bestimmten Stil und erzeugt ein Antwortbild in diesem Stil. |
Die Definition eines Zeichnungsstils ist eine schwierige Aufgabe, die eine große Menge an Daten, algorithmischem Wissen und Rechenressourcen erfordert. Mit der Entwicklung künstlicher Intelligenz werden die Möglichkeiten, Kunstwerke mit Hilfe von Computerprogrammen zu erstellen, jedoch immer realer.